## Artifact Signing — SDK Parity Notes (Weekly Sync)

Kestrel SDK for Android reached parity with the Swift client this sprint: offline queueing, batched telemetry, and retry semantics now match. Both SDKs ship as signed artifacts from the same pipeline. Remaining gap: background sync throttling, targeted next sprint. Verify both release bundles before tagging. Both artifacts validate against the shared signing key below.

signing key of kawig-fafog = bky19_6Fypv1qws7J8qJtaYjX

// Sets up the client for the Scanhawk barcode gateway used at the
// Varnmouth warehouse. The scanner posts raw symbology frames; this
// client decodes them and forwards normalized SKUs to inventory.
// Note for contractors: retries are handled here, not in the device
// firmware, so keep the timeout at 3s or duplicate scans appear.
// The gateway is internal-only and unreachable from the VPN guest
// segment. The client authenticates every request with the key below.

API key for bageg-kajef: vxb2-ss

## 2.8.1 — Key rotation for the render farm

Heads up, new folks: we rotated the signing key used by the Fernwick transcode farm after the old one hit its 12-month age limit. All worker nodes in the Caldero cluster now verify job bundles against the new key, so any bundle signed before Tuesday's cutover will be rejected — just rebuild and resubmit. Nothing else changed in the transcode pipeline itself. For reference, the new key is included here.

deploy key for kagup-bawig: bky9_ZMq28eTw9